Pope Francis invaluable message to the Families

1/31/2015

 
 1. "I like St. Joseph very much. He is a strong man of silence. On my desk, I have a statue of St. Joseph sleeping. While sleeping, he looks after the Church. When I have a problem or a difficulty, I write on a piece of paper and I put it under his statue so he can dream about it. This means please pray to St. Joseph for this problem."  2. "You must make time each day for prayer. You may say to me: Holy Father, I want to pray, but there is so much work to do! This may be true, but if we do not pray, we will not know the most important thing of all. God’s will for us.  3. "It is in the family that we first learn how to pray. And don’t forget when the family prays together, it remains together. That is why it is so important to pray as a family! That is why families are so important in God’s plan for the Church."

4. "It is important to dream in the family. When you lose this capacity to dream you lose the capacity to love, the capacity to love is lost. Do we dream of our husband or wife?... When we dream about the good qualities they have… Don’t ever lose the illusion of when you were boyfriend and girlfriend."

5. "Our world needs good and strong families to overcome threats! The Philippines needs holy and loving families to protect the beauty and truth of the family in God’s plan and to be a support and example for other families."

 6. "Every threat to the family is a threat to society itself. The future of humanity, as Saint John Paul II often said, passes through the family (cf Familiaries Consortio 85) So protect your families! See in them your country’s greatest treasure and nourish them always by prayer and the grace of sacraments."

7. "Be sanctuaries of respect for life. Proclaiming the sacredness of every human life from conception to natural death. What a gift this would be to society, if every Christian family lived fully its noble vocation!"

8. "Joseph listened to the angel of the Lord and responded to God’s call to care for Jesus and Mary. In this way he played his part in God’s plan, and became a blessing not only for the Holy Family, but a blessing for all humanity. With Mary, Joseph served as a model for the boy Jesus as he grew in wisdom, age and grace. (cf Luke 2:52).

   
9. When families bring children into the world, train them in faith and sound values, and teach them to contribute to society, they become a blessing in our world."

10. "Beware of the new ideological colonization that tries to destroy the family. It is not born of the dream that we have from God and prayer -- it comes from outside and that’s why I call it a colonization. As families we have to be very wise and strong to any attempted ideological colonization that could destroy the family. And ask the intercession of St. Joseph to know when to say “YES: and when to say “NO”."
